1. Assessing Your Home’s Flood Risk

Understanding your home’s flood risk is the first step towards effective flood preparedness. FEMA’s flood maps, also known as Flood Insurance Rate Maps (FIRMs), offer valuable information on flood-prone areas.

  • Review Firms for Your Local Area: Gather information about your property’s flood risk level by locating your home on FEMA’s flood maps.
  • Consult Local Resources: Reach out to your homeowner’s association or municipal building department for additional flood risk information specific to your area.
  • Stay Updated on Weather Forecasts: Regularly monitoring weather conditions and flood alerts can help you prepare for potential flooding events in a timely manner.

2. Fortifying Your Home Against Floods

Improving your home’s flood resistance can make all the difference in preventing water damage.

  • Install Flood-Resistant Materials: Use flood-resistant building materials for walls, floors, and other surfaces in your home that may come into contact with water.
  • Elevate Utilities and Appliances: Elevate critical utilities such as electrical systems, HVAC units, and water heaters to reduce the likelihood of damage during a flood.
  • Seal Your Home: Apply waterproof sealants to walls, doors, windows, and floors to prevent water intrusion.
  • Install Backflow Prevention Devices: Equip your home’s sewer system with a backflow valve to prevent sewage from entering your home during a flood

3. Implementing Preventive Measures to Minimize Water Damage

Taking proactive steps can significantly reduce the impact of flooding on your home and household items.

  • Install a Sump Pump: A sump pump can help remove water that accumulates in your home’s basement, reducing water damage during a flood.
  • Maintain Proper Landscaping: Create a flood-resistant landscape by grading your property away from the foundation, installing swales, and using native plants to control erosion and absorb water.
  • Inspect and Maintain Your Drainage System: Clear gutters, downspouts, and storm drains regularly to ensure proper water flow during heavy rain.
  • Elevate or Relocate Valuable Items: Place valuable belongings and essential documents on higher floors or elevate them off the ground to reduce the risk of damage in case of flooding.

4. Creating an Emergency Plan for Your Family

An emergency plan is vital in ensuring your family’s safety during a flood.

  • Establish Evacuation Routes: Plot multiple exit routes from your home and neighborhood in case of flooding, and share these routes with all members of your family.
  • Prepare an Emergency Kit: Assemble a kit containing essential supplies, such as non-perishable food, bottled water, medications, clothing, and important documents in waterproof containers.
  • Develop a Communication Plan: Designate an out-of-state emergency contact and share contact information with all family members.
  • Know Your Local Shelter Locations: Familiarize yourself with the nearest emergency shelters in your area and keep a list of their contact information.
